slide seal keeps poping out

I have noticed when I extend my kitchen slide that the seal on the top comes out of the track.Its just a matter of going on top and pushing it back in place.Their is a slit in the rubber seal that when pished in grabs a thin metal rail where it snaps in place.was just wondering why now its starting to unsnap from its spot.i have no leaks but its a pain in the butt to climb up every time I extend the slide.i`am thinking maybe some type of glue in this tiny slit on the seal will keep it in place.Any thoughts????

Mine did that once and I had to push it back on the lip. I cleaned the top of the slide and sprayed silicone on the seal. So far it is staying put.

We bought our 2000 used in 2002. One of the first things I had to do was replace the top seal of our slideout. It has small metal "teeth" that grab onto the opening. These had gotten wet and rusted - the previous owners full timed with the slide open constantly. Next time you are up there you might take a look and see if yours is like that. I just measured what I needed and took a small slice as a sample to the local RV dealer. He had it in stock and sold it by the foot.

Same problem..I made a "temp" fix a couple of months ago by re installing the seal and then fastening it more securely to the backing plate with 4 self tapping screws. Be sure to use washers to keep the rubber seal from riding up over the screw heads. Works OK so far. Been through a tropical storm and lots of other rain without leaks. I may get new seal material later on this Fall.

We had the same problem with our Jayco. When bought new seal material the dealer told me to run a bead of sealer along the upper edge of the seal to keep the water out. I later noticed that the newer model Jayco's came from the factory like this.

Mine was doing the same thing. I crimped the seal where it slips over the lip and pushed it on securely. Then I put silicone spray on the seal, both sides and wiped it in good. Hasn't come off since. I also washed the slide roof and try to keep it clean. I think my seal was actually coming off during the slide retraction by hanging up on the sticky slide roof?
